Genetic correlation between thyroid hormones and Parkinson's disease.

This study reveals a genetic link between Parkinson's disease (PD) and thyroid conditions, suggesting shared immune pathways. Findings support the role of immune mechanisms in the pathogenesis of Parkinson's disease.
Area of Science:
- Neuroimmunology
- Endocrinology
- Genetics
Background:
- Clinical observations suggest a connection between Parkinson's disease (PD) and thyroid diseases.
- This link may indicate a shared immune pathogenesis underlying PD.
- Previous research has not fully explored the specific pathogenic correlations between PD and thyroid disorders.
Purpose of the Study:
- To investigate potential genetic correlations between thyroid function and PD.
- To identify shared molecular pathways by examining the impact of PD risk genes on thyroid function.
- To analyze differences in thyroid hormone levels between PD patients and control groups.
Main Methods:
- Comparative analysis of thyroid hormone levels in PD patients versus controls.
- Exploration of genetic associations using Single Nucleotide Polymorphisms (SNPs) related to PD risk.
- Analysis of how identified PD risk genes influence thyroid function.
Main Results:
- Identified 12 meaningful SNPs demonstrating a genetic link between PD and thyroid function.
- Most identified SNPs affected both PD and thyroid function via immune mechanisms.
- Confirmed a significant overlap in immune pathways relevant to both conditions.
Conclusions:
- The study provides significant evidence supporting the immune pathogenesis of Parkinson's disease.
- Shared genetic factors and immune mechanisms link PD and thyroid diseases.
- Further research into neuroimmune interactions in PD is warranted.
